What country has the world’s longest constitution?

Answer – India – If you thought the U.S. constitution’s 4,400 words were just a few too many, try the Indian constitution. At 145,000 words, it’s nearly 33 times longer — the longest of any country in the world. The original text, written between 1947 and 1950, comprised 22 parts, 395 articles, and 8 schedules. Over the years 100 amendments have been made, upping the number of articles to 448. Comparatively, the U.S. constitution has been amended only 27 times. Two handwritten copies — one in Hindi, one in English — are held in a helium-filled case in the Parliament House library. Republic Day in India celebrates the day the constitution came into effect on January 26, 1950. Wondering which country has the world’s shortest constitution? That would be Monaco at just over 3,100 words.:
